Alti Glove

The Alti Glove already has a reputation for standing up to brutal alpine conditions, but this season, these bombproof expedition gloves got a big boost in ergonomics. Outdoor research has a die-hard mission to create something that's innovative and actually works, and its all-new 3DFit Technology is no exception. Rather than translating a two-dimensional design into a three-dimensional glove, Outdoor Research used a process of draping fabrics on three-dimensional molds of the human hand in different positions to create a dramatically different glove shape that minimizes bulk and maximizes dexterity. The result is better handling and grip of ski poles, ropes, or ice axes.


Built with the ever-trustworthy protection of GORE-TEX and an even heartier dose of PrimaLoft insulation than years before, this ski-mountaineering glove provides excellent warmth, waterproofing, and breathability without sacrificing tactile ability. And while these gloves are geared towards technical objectives, that doesn't mean they lack a few more luxurious details, like the soft nose-wipe thumb and removable, touchscreen-compatible liner with silicone grip palm.


Details

  • Mountaineering gloves built for the harshest conditions
  • Trustworthy waterproof, breathable protection from GORE-TEX
  • Lightweight PrimaLoft HiLoft insulation keeps digits warm
  • All-new 3DFit Technology provides increased dexterity
  • Articulated fingers for excellent grip on ropes and tools
  • Removable touchscreen-compatible liners
  • Item #ODR00G9
Material
[face fabric] 90% nylon, 10% spandex, [lining] 100% polyester, [removable liner] 100% nylon
Waterproofing
GORE-TEX insert
Insulation
200g PrimaLoft HiLoft Silver (polyester)
Removable Liner
yes
Style
gauntlet glove
Closure
SuperCinch gauntlet
Palm Grip
yes, AlpenGrip
Touchscreen Compatible
yes
Claimed Weight
10.9oz
Manufacturer Warranty
lifetime

4 out of 5 stars

April 8, 2021

Great Gloves, but round up for sizing

Great gloves. I've used them several times and the liners and the shell work great independently, but together they restrict movement in the thumb (webbing seems too short from thumb to index finger). Leaves holding tools feeling a bit insecure (tools are held between fingers and glove stretched taught, not necessarily pressed up against the palm). This is not the case when liner or shell are used separately. Would recommend sizing up if close. Quality construction and materials. I can tell these will last a long time.

4 out of 5 stars

March 25, 2021

Good value, good quality, some issues

Solid ski gloves. With liners in are extremely warm - too warm generally for skiing. A bit roomy without the liners and bit tight with them in. Liners are decent gloves on their own, but need a wrist cinch as they slide down easily. Often wear a thinner/tighter liner when skiing and that works well. Touchscreen feature is useless. Think they will last though, durable material and waterproofing is good.
